Misato Matsuoka
is a Japanese voice actress and singer from Hyōgo Prefecture she is affiliated with I'm Enterprise. She is known for voicing Tsubame Mizusaki in ''Keep Your Hands Off Eizouken!'', Jerietta in ''I'm Quitting Heroing'', Kyo Nekozaki in ''Shikimori's Not Just a Cutie'', and Tsubaki in ''Rokudo's Bad Girls''. Biography Misato Matsuoka, a native of Hyōgo Prefecture, was born on 23 March 2001 and educated at the Japan Narration Acting Institute. In 2017, she joined I'm Enterprise. In November 2019, she was cast as Tsubame Mizusaki, a major character in ''Keep Your Hands Off Eizouken!''. In October 2020, she was cast as Shimakku, a member of Zerotickholic, one of the bands in ''Show By Rock!! Fes A Live''. In February 2021, she was cast as Mihesher Hence in '' Mobile Suit Gundam: Hathaway's Flash''. In January 2022, she was cast as Kyo Nekozaki in ''Shikimori's Not Just a Cutie''. Hyōgo Prefecture
is a prefecture of Japan located in the Kansai region of Honshu. Hyōgo Prefecture has a population of 5,469,762 () and has a geographic area of . Hyōgo Prefecture borders Kyoto Prefecture to the east, Osaka Prefecture to the southeast, and Okayama Prefecture and Tottori Prefecture to the west. Kōbe is the capital and largest city of Hyōgo Prefecture, and the seventh-largest city in Japan, with other major cities including Himeji, Nishinomiya, and Amagasaki. Hyōgo Prefecture's mainland stretches from the Sea of Japan to the Seto Inland Sea, where Awaji Island and a small archipelago of islands belonging to the prefecture are located. Hyōgo Prefecture is a major economic center, transportation hub, and tourist destination in western Japan, with 20% of the prefecture's land area designated as Natural Parks. Deaimon
is a Japanese manga series by Rin Asano. It has been serialized in Kadokawa Shoten's ''seinen'' manga magazine ''Young Ace'' since May 2016 and has been collected in thirteen ''tankōbon'' volumes. An anime television series adaptation by Encourage Films aired from April to June 2022. Plot The series is set in a Kyoto wagashi store. The protagonist is an only son, Nagomu Irino, who has dreams of becoming a member of a band, and ran away from home to live in Tokyo ten years ago. He receives a letter from home stating his father is in the hospital and asking him to take over the family shop, so he gives up on his dream and returns home. While he's been gone, however, a ten-year-old girl named Itsuka Yukihira has started working in the shop. Nagomu's mom, having become a foster mom to Itsuka during the time that Nagomu was seeking his dream as a band member, declares that there will be a contest between Itsuka and Nagomu to see who will take over the family shop. 1 (one, unit, unity) is a number representing a single or the only entity. 1 is also a numerical digit and represents a single unit of counting or measurement. For example, a line segment of ''unit length'' is a line segment of length 1. In conventions of sign where zero is considered neither positive nor negative, 1 is the first and smallest positive integer. It is also sometimes considered the first of the infinite sequence of natural numbers, followed by  2, although by other definitions 1 is the second natural number, following  0. The fundamental mathematical property of 1 is to be a multiplicative identity, meaning that any number multiplied by 1 equals the same number. Most if not all properties of 1 can be deduced from this. In advanced mathematics, a multiplicative identity is often denoted 1, even if it is not a number. 1 is by convention not considered a prime number; this was not universally accepted until the mid-20th century. Scott Pilgrim Takes Off
''Scott Pilgrim Takes Off'' is an anime television series developed by Bryan Lee O'Malley and BenDavid Grabinski for Netflix. The series is based on the ''Scott Pilgrim'' graphic novels written and drawn by O'Malley, with the entire main cast from the 2010 film adaptation, '' Scott Pilgrim vs. the World'', reprising their roles for the English voice cast. The series was released on November 17, 2023, to critical acclaim. Unlike the film, which is a largely faithful adaptation of the comics, ''Takes Off'' features a different plot, wherein the titular Scott Pilgrim disappears in the first episode; the remainder of the series follows his love interest Ramona Flowers as she tries to find out who was responsible for his disappearance, all whilst other characters within the story work on a fictional adaptation of Scott's life. Kamala Khan (Marvel Cinematic Universe)
Kamala Khan is a fictional character portrayed by Iman Vellani in the Marvel Cinematic Universe (MCU) media franchise—based on the Marvel Comics character of the same name—commonly known by her alias, Ms. Marvel. Khan is a teenage Pakistani-American Muslim from Jersey City, New Jersey who idolizes Carol Danvers and gains cosmic energy abilities. Khan first appeared in the Disney+ television miniseries ''Ms. Marvel'' (2022). She will return in the upcoming film ''The Marvels'' (2023), while an alternate version of the character will appear in the Disney+ animated series '' Marvel Zombies'' (2024). Concept and creation In November 2013, Marvel Comics announced that Kamala Khan, a teenage American Muslim from Jersey City, New Jersey, would take over the comic book series ''Ms. Marvel'' beginning in February 2014. The Loud House
''The Loud House'' is an American animated television series created by Chris Savino that premiered on Nickelodeon on May 2, 2016. The series revolves around the chaotic everyday life of a boy named Lincoln Loud, who is the middle child and only son in a large family of 11 children. It is set in a fictional town in southeastern Michigan called Royal Woods, based on Savino's hometown of Royal Oak. The series was pitched to the network in 2013 as a two-minute short film entered in the annual Animated Shorts Program. It entered production the following year. The series is based on Savino's own childhood growing up in a large family, and its animation is largely influenced by newspaper comic strips. Since its debut, the series has gained high ratings, becoming the top-rated children's animated series on American television within its first month on the air. Utawarerumono
is a Japanese adult tactical role-playing visual novel developed by Leaf, which released in April 2002 for Microsoft Windows. It was ported to the PlayStation 2, PlayStation Portable, PlayStation 4 and PlayStation Vita. In releases subsequent to the initial 2002 version, it is known by its more specific title . The game was highly successful in Japan and has since been adapted into a wide variety of other media, including several anime series, drama CDs, and Internet radio programs, and manga. A sequel for the PlayStation 3, PlayStation 4 and PlayStation Vita titled '' Utawarerumono: Mask of Deception'' was released in Japan in September 2015, and worldwide in May 2017. The final chapter of the trilogy, titled '' Utawarerumono: Mask of Truth'', was released in Japan in September 2016, and worldwide a year later. Show By Rock!!
''Show by Rock!!'' (stylized as ''SHOW BY ROCK!!''; also known as ''Show by Rock!! Gonna be a Music Millionaire!'') is a mobile rhythm video game developed and published by Geechs (later Edia), in conjunction with Sanrio. It is Sanrio's first-ever franchise project aimed for the older demographic and the company's first music-based franchise. The game was released on July 30, 2013 for iOS and on June 27, 2014 for Android devices. In January 2018, development transferred from Geechs to Edia with its service discontinued on December 26, 2019. A successor to the original game was later developed by Now Production and published by Square Enix on March 12, 2020 on all mobile platforms with its service discontinued in November 30, 2022. Four anime adaptations based on the series were made. The first three animated by Bones and is the first late night anime based on a Sanrio character or franchise. Kantai Collection
, abbreviated as , is a Japanese free-to-play web browser game developed by Kadokawa Games and published by DMM.com. The central theme of the game is the representation of World War II warships Moe anthropomorphism, personified as teenage girls and young adult women with personality characteristics reflecting the history of each ship. Originally, all of these were Japanese, but ships from other nations have also been added as the game has developed. Gameplay involves all aspects of naval warfare, including not only combat but also maintenance, repair, upgrading, resupply, morale, logistics and mission planning. The game was launched on April 23, 2013. As of April 2015, the game is available in Japan only and has 3 million registered players. An Android (operating system), Android client of the original game was released in 2016.
